WE NEED YOU . . . TO RUN FOR
St. Michael's Board of Education. Elections will be held June 5 & 6 after all Masses. The Board acts as an advisory body to the principal and pastor and is responsible for providing direction to the educational program by defining and developing general policies regarding the school. We are looking for candidates who have a genuine interest in Catholic education; willingness and ability to work effectively with others; and have a sense of future vision for the school. Board meetings are held the first Tuesday of the month at 7:00 P.M. Meetings are open to the public. Please pick up a filing form at the parish or school office and return it by Thursday, May 27.
